  • Title: The Story of the Völsi, an Old Norse Anecdote of Conversion [The author discusses a poem included in a Norse compilation, in which a woman worships the disembodied penis of a horse and eventually converts to Christianity. Title note supplied by Feminae.].
  • Source: Sex in the Middle Ages: A Book of Essays.  Edited by Joyce E. Salisbury.  Garland Publishing, 1991.  Pages 187 - 200.
